Kids on the Block After-School Enrichment offers a safe, fun environment that strives to promote academic and recreational development for 1st – 5th grade students. It serves more than 650 children each school day. The program combines two elements –- an hour of academic enrichment called “Power Hour” followed by two hours of recreation enrichment.
Kids on the Block is collaboratively sponsored by the City of McMinnville Parks & Recreation Department, McMinnville School District, and non-profit KOB Inc. Kids on the Block staff are hired by the Parks & Recreation Department to care for children and lead recreation enrichment activities such as arts & crafts, sports, and games. KOB also includes special events like Outdoor School and Science Week, as well as guest speakers and workshop presenters.

Financial AssistanceStudents who qualify for the federal free/reduced lunch program are eligible for a 50% discount. This discounted rate is $112.50 per session / $225 per year for the KOB program, and $50 per session / $100 per year for Power Hour Only. Did You Know? The actual cost of the KOB After-School Enrichment program is more than $900 per student per year! At approximately $1.10 per hour, the Traditional Subsidized Fee is less than half of the actual cost of the program. At approximately 55 cents per hour, the Discounted Fee for students who qualify for the federal free & reduced lunch program is less than a 25% of the actual cost.
We are able to keep program fees affordable thanks to the generosity of local businesses and community members who contribute to the Mayor’s Charity Ball and other KOB Inc fundraising efforts. Additionally, the McMinnville School District and City of McMinnville Parks & Recreation Department each contribute a significantly large portion of the program’s annual operating costs.
